Senior Web Video Developer

TrueTandem is seeking an accomplished and passionate Senior Web Video Developer to join our existing team, contributing to the development of next-generation web apps and platforms using cutting-edge technologies.

The successful candidate will work closely and collaboratively with the entire product development team during all stages of software development. We offer a fun, challenging, rewarding environment and the opportunity to work together with some of the most talented people in the industry.

In this role, we will expect you to:

  • Develop, test and release new web video experiences in a timely fashion.
  • Demonstrate keen attention to detail and quality, reflecting our high standards.
  • Be a strong team player who can rapidly and productively adapt to changing business and customer demands.
  • Work with developers, designers, testers, and product managers to develop and refine new features consistent with our web video product roadmap.
  • Learn and absorb new technologies and techniques quickly.
  • Be innovative: contributing ideas and working with constituents to evaluate and propose approaches that balance speed-to-market with what’s needed to sustainably scale our services to an enormous audience.
  • Maintain awareness of new technologies and industry developments that will affect either our users’ behavior or our ability to deliver value.
  • Perform other essential tasks as assigned.

Qualifications:

  • Minimum of 6+ years of experience as a software engineer focusing on creating and supporting vertical and horizontal HTML 5 streaming web video player experiences.
  • Deep understanding of web video performance and reliability:
    • Startup time, rebuffering, bitrate switching
    • Autoplay restrictions & browser policies
    • Mobile vs desktop playback differences
    • Error handling & fallback strategies
    • Metrics & QoE tracking (e.g., startup time, stalls)
  • Experience implementing web video advertising (pre-roll, mid-roll, post-roll ads)
  • Expertise in the following areas:
    • HTML, CSS, JavaScript
    • Responsive / Adaptive Web Design
    • Web site accessibility, web site performance analysis and improvement
  • Bachelor’s degree in Computer Science or related field, or equivalent work experience
  • Familiarity with AI-driven software development
  • Comfortable working in Linux environments.
  • Experience with CDNs like Akamai or Fastly
  • Have used source control (github/gitlab) to manage source code
  • Experience with continuous integration tools such as Github Actions or Jenkins
  • Strong debugging skills with the ability to work with peers to solve complex problems
  • Strong knowledge of software development methodologies, practices, and procedures, with an emphasis on Agile methodologies (XP or Scrum).
  • Able to work both independently and in a team environment.
  • Able to solve critical issues & work well in time-critical situations, with occasional availability after hours for emergency troubleshooting
